Tengnamari is a Rural village located in Mathabhanga-ii, Cooch-behar, West-bengal.
The total population of Tengnamari is 145.
Tengnamari village comprises 38 households.
The literacy rate in Tengnamari is 67.7%. Among the literate population of 86, there are 52 literate males and 34 literate females.
In Tengnamari, there are 81 males and 64 females, with a sex ratio of 790 females per 1000 males.
There are 18 children (12.4% of population), comprising 11 boys and 7 girls.
The total number of workers in Tengnamari is 53, with 44 main workers and 9 marginal workers.
In Tengnamari, there are 145 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(81 males, 64 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Tengnamari is located in West-bengal state, Cooch-behar district, and falls under Mathabhanga-ii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 308007 and LGD code is 308007.
